Decorating trees for the holiday season is a joyful tradition that allows creativity to shine, especially when blending themes like Christmas vibes and beach elements. Using beachshells as decorations adds a refreshing coastal twist to typical Christmas trees, creating a warm, inviting atmosphere reminiscent of summer by the sea. To start, select a sturdy tree—real or artificial—that will support your unique decorations. Incorporate natural elements such as sand dollars, starfish ornaments, and small driftwood pieces alongside classic Christmas lights and baubles. This blend merges festive warmth with natural beauty, perfect for those who love both holiday spirit and the ocean. Art plays a key role in making your tree special. Handcrafting small ornaments or painting shells with seasonal colors can add personal touches and uniqueness. Consider draping the tree with light, airy fabrics or ribbons in turquoise, coral, or sandy beige tones to enhance the beach vibe. Additionally, placing the decorated tree near windows or communal spaces can amplify the festive mood, serving as a conversation starter for guests. Pair your tree decorations with coastal-scented candles or potpourri combining pine and sea breeze aromas to engage multiple senses.
